Bread and butter

The company’s selling points don’t end with having procured the industry’s premier talent. Under Sehgal’s vision and leadership, Nagarro has emerged as a global industry leader with offices in the US, Europe and India with plans for other offices in the works. Specializing in providing services for software startups, as well as midsize and large enterprises across numerous industries, the company brings a unique mixture of domain and technology expertise to solve business critical challenges of its clients.

Sehgal stresses the importance of the software his company develops for its clients. It is one thing for a customer to outsource software development for a support function, but it takes an entirely different level of trust to work with a vendor to develop a core product offering, or software for a business critical function that their organization runs on. These custom software applications often solve a particular business need or make the company more competitive by enhancing automation, reducing costs, optimizing processes, reducing R&D time to name a few. For software startups, Nagarro is a driving force in bringing its customers software products to market successfully. For those companies, these software products and applications are, as Sehgal says, “their bread and butter.”

“We can look at problems at a very high level, understand the customer’s challenges and their demand, and not only build software solutions but suggest what solutions will give them a competitive advantage, will improve process efficiencies or help bring their products to market faster. For all our engagements, we can come in as consultants and figure out what kind of technology or software solutions are needed to achieve their business goals and objectives before we build the products or applications,” explains Sehgal.

A number of Nagarro’s customers are pursuing green initiatives. Often times, Nagarro is able to help these customers by designing software solutions that reduce the customer’s carbon footprint and give them a better environmental stamp. For example, Nagarro can develop software designed to optimize manufacturing processes and hence reduce toxic chemical waste or increase transportation efficiency in truck routes. These are among numerous ways Nagarro’s custom applications can help companies become more environmentally friendly.

Premier partners

One ingredient to Nagarro’s success is its various partnerships with associated companies. For example, with Microsoft the company is a Gold Certified partner and builds many of its software solutions on its platform. The company also implements and builds solutions around and/or integrated with the ERP system from SAP. Many of its midsize customers need to integrate or build on top of the SAP enterprise resource planning system.

Furthermore, the company works with several business intelligence tools like IBM Cognos, SAP Business Objects and Microsoft SSRS. “A lot of what we do for clients does require some form of decision support system based on business intelligence and data warehousing frameworks. We build such systems around these platforms,” says Sehgal.

Nagarro also works closely with the other companies in the industry as well as associations and academic institutions to develop business concepts, processes and algorithms that are then used to design software solutions for its clients.

Moving forward

On April 7, 2009, Vikas Sehgal posted what, on the surface, may have seemed to be a contradictory article on the company’s blog, stressing opportunities that have arisen for Nagarro during the recession. While many companies have suffered with layoffs and falling revenues, Nagarro has been quite successful in attracting new customers looking to increase efficiency.

“When the downturn hit, the obvious reaction from most companies was to put the brakes on tech spending,” says Sehgal. “But what we’ve noticed in the last quarter, quarter one, a lot of our clients have realized this is a really an opportunity to bring in more efficiencies and beat out the competition. These are the kind of projects we focus on, those business critical applications that our clients rely on for running their business efficiently.”

With this positive attitude, the outlook is bright at Nagarro. Sehgal is optimistic as to where the company will find itself at the end of the year. He says the company expects to continue growing at the rate they’ve been going and attracting more midsize enterprise customers looking for customized software solutions, as well as software startups looking to increase time to market with high-quality products.
